NCAA Division II men's swimming and diving championships

The NCAA Division II men's swimming and diving championships (formerly the NCAA College Division swimming and diving championships) are contested at an annual swim meet hosted by the National Collegiate Athletic Association to determine the individual and team champions of men's collegiate swimming and diving among its Division II members in the United States and Canada.

[1] The most successful program has been Cal State Bakersfield, who won thirteen national titles during their time in Division II.

Drury lead among active programs, with twelve titles.

The NCAA Men's Division II Swimming and Diving Championships consist of 14 individual, 5 relay, and 2 diving events.

Three relays and one individual event have been added since the first Championships in 1964.
